Lady Cougars sweep past Ohio Dominican

Published: March 7, 2013 

Mollie Russell and Taylor Turner both pitched shutouts Thursday afternoon as Columbus State swept past Ohio Dominican 8-0, 1-0 at Cougar Field.

Russell (8-5) won the opener as she allowed just one hit and one walk to go with five strikeouts.

Kodi Ricketson hit a homer and drove in three runs. Casey Googe and Kristen Carr drove in two runs apiece.

Taylor (4-2) gave up four hits in her shutout to go with eight strikeouts.

Carr drove in the game’s only run in the first inning on a bases-loaded groundout. Branigan Wix scored after reaching on one her two hits.
